IPhone API: добавление методов в делегат стороннего приложения - PullRequest
0 голосов
/ 04 ноября 2010

мы используем стороннюю библиотеку, которая поставляется с собственным классом делегата приложения.

В основном файле приложения его инициализация

Объект UIApplication следующим образом:

retVal = UIApplicationMain (argc, argv, nil, @ "3ThParty1AppDelegate");

Теперь у меня нет исходного кода класса делегата приложения, но мне нужно добавить методы для фоновой обработки и push-уведомлений. Можно ли вообще это добавить?

Большое спасибо,

Гюнтер

1 Ответ

0 голосов
/ 04 ноября 2010

Очевидным способом является создание категории, содержащей дополнительные методы.Однако это не сработает, если вам нужно добавить свойства.В этом случае вам нужно расширить класс делегата приложения.Буквально в эту минуту я сделал то же самое с драйвером модульного тестирования для модуля GH, чтобы добавить дополнительные методы к его делегату приложения, и он используется точно так же.

...